The straight line passes through points A (0; 2) and B (3; -1). Write the equation for this straight line.

| The straight line equation has the form y = kx + b. Substitute the coordinates of points A and B y into the equation of the straight line, combine the two resulting equations into the system and solve it.
A (0; 2); x = 0; y = 2; 2 = k * 0 + b;
B (3; – 1); x = 3; y = – 1; – 1 = k * 3 + b;
b = 2; 3k + b = – 1;
3k + 2 = – 1;
3k = – 1 – 2;
3k = – 3;
k = – 3: 3;
k = – 1.
Substitute the found values k = – 1 and b = 2 in the general form of the equation of the straight line, in y = kx + b:
y = – 1 * x + 2;
y = – x + 2.
Answer. y = – x + 2.
